#33176f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#33176f is composed of 20% red, 9%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.1%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 56.5% black. It has a hue angle of 259.1 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 26.3%. #33176f color hex could be obtained by blending #662ede with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

Shades and Tints of #33176f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06030e is the darkest color, while #fdfcf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#33176f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424046 is the less saturated color, while #2c0284 is the most saturated one.
